Warm Cabbage and Green Beans

Marcus Samuelsson, chef, and an owner of Red Rooster, Harlem.

Ready In: 2 hrs

Serves: 4-6

Directions

  1. In a medium saucepan, over low heat, melt butter; add onion, garlic, ginger, fenugreek, cumin, cardamom, oregano, turmeric, basil, and cook 15 minutes, stirring occasionally.
  2. Remove from heat and let stand 10 minutes; strain through a fine mesh sieve into a heat proof bowl (may be stored in a tightly covered container in the refrigerator for 3 weeks).
  3. To make the cabbage and green beans heat a saute pan or skillet over medium heat; melt 1/2 cup spiced butter and add cabbage and sliced onion.
  4. Saute until cabbage is wilted, about 5 minutes; add fresh tomatoes, canned tomatoes, garlic, mustard seeds, nigella seeds, turmeric, berbere, cardamom, and ginger.
  5. Cook, over low heat, until soft and fragrant, stirring occasionally, about 30 minutes.
  6. Meanwhile, prepare and ice water bath; bring 6 cups of water to a boil in a medium saucepan.
  7. Add green beans to boiling water, reduce heat to low, and cook until bright and tender, 3 to 5 minutes; immediately drain and plunge beans into the water bath.
  8. Drain beans and fold into the tomatoes and cabbage mixture; simmer 10 minutes.
  9. Taste and adjust for salt.; serve with injera bread or rice.
